Domain Vs Range D3
The domain value is an independent variable while range value depends upon domain value so it is dependent variable.
Domain vs range d3. Domain function is the starting point and the finishing point is found by employing a separate function that sorts through all the close values in the data array and returns the largest one. The dimensions of the browser svg on which you want to render your data. When you are working with scale functions in d3 there you need a domain and range to map the data values from an input domain to an output range which means range of possible input data values to range of possible output values. Khan academy is a 501 c 3 nonprofit organization.
On the other hand range is a set of those output values which a function produces by entering the value of domain. The 0 in the. Therefore the domain is from 0 to 636 23. Below is the basic example to understand the domain and range.
Domain is the independent variable and range is the dependent variable. 0 2 3 5 7 5 9 10 we can create a scale function using. Domain and range from graph our mission is to provide a free world class education to anyone anywhere. Domain is what is put into a function whereas range is what is the result of the function with the domain value.
The size of your dataset. Domain denotes minimum and maximum values of your input data. Because the range of values desired on the y axis goes from 0 to the maximum in the data range that s exactly what we tell d3. For example suppose we have some data.
The domain is a set of all input values. So our domain is 100 1000 range. The range is the square of set a but the square of 4 that is 16 is not present in either set b codomain or the range. Summary of codomain vs.
In our data 100 400 300 900 850 1000 100 is minimum value and 1000 is maximum value. When you first start out drawing something using d3 you need to think about 2 main things. The former is what is known as the domain and the latter associated with range. Domain when you see the word domain in the context of d3 think about your data.
Before we use d3 scalelinear function we first need to understand two terms. Var myscale d3 scalelinear domain 0 10 range 0 600. While both are common terms used in native set theory the difference between the two is quite subtle.